What are the functions of inspection in production management?

Purpose of Inspection

  • To distinguish good lots from bad lots.
  • To distinguish good pieces from bad pieces.
  • To determine if the process is changing.
  • To determine if the process is approaching the specification limits.
  • To rate quality of product.
  • To rate accuracy of inspectors.

What is the need and function of inspection?

Inspection means careful evaluation. The primary objective of inspections is meeting customer requirements and preventing defective products from being distributed. It is undeniable that some of the product defects cannot be checked or fixed at the final production stage.

What are the four types of inspections?

The four different types of inspections conducted by FDA are pre-approval inspection, routine inspection, compliance follow-up inspection, and “for cause” inspection. Each is intended to help protect the public from unsafe products, but the focus and expectations of each type of inspection are different.

What are the stages of inspection?

The stages in the inspections process are: Planning, Overview meeting, Preparation, Inspection meeting, Rework and Follow-up. The Preparation, Inspection meeting and Rework stages might be iterated. Planning: The inspection is planned by the moderator.

What is the importance of product inspection?

It is an important tool for ascertaining and controlling the quality of a product. In the words of Alford and Beastly, “Inspection is the art of applying tests, preferably by the aid of measuring appliances to observe whether a given item or product is within the specified limits of variability or not.”

What is the role of a home inspector?

The inspector’s role is to present to the potential buyer, a report with photos specifying any repairs that need attention. This report is not intended to be a ‘laundry list’ that is presented to the seller, but a report to show the potential buyer, exactly what the product (house) is that they are thinking of purchasing.
